A number of pretend and substandard items and merchandise price over N4.2 billion have been destroyed in Awka, the Anambra State capital by the Nationwide Company for Meals, Drug Administration and Management, NAFDAC.

Talking throughout the destruction on the Aswama Dumpsite at Umuzocha (by Anambra State secretariat advanced), on Friday, the Director-Normal, NAFDAC, Prof. Mojisola Adeyeye, mentioned the train was consistent with the company’s mandate of eradicating pretend and different spurious NAFDAC regulated merchandise from circulation in Nigeria.

Adeyeye, who was represented on the occasion by the Head, Activity Pressure workforce of the company, Francis Ononiwu, added that the train was a mixed South-East and South-South zonal destruction carried out periodically.

In line with the company, the merchandise have been made up of “spurious, counterfeited, substandard and falsified medicinal merchandise, unwholesome processed meals merchandise and a number of other different unsafe regulated merchandise seized from varied producers, importers and distributors within the mixed workforce of South-East and South-South zones”.

A few of the merchandise embody antibiotics, anti-hypertensive, anti-diabetic, anti-asthmatic, aphrodisiacs, antimalarial, anti-inflammatory, natural cures and psychoactive medication.

Others have been banned medication comparable to analgin, tramadol(above 100mg), gentamycin 280mg and managed substances, vaccines, alcoholic and non-alcoholic drinks, cosmetics, chemical substances and unwholesome meals, amongst others.
